If you have a disability or any specific need please contact the National Commission Persons with Disability before you travel. KNPDThe National Commission Persons with Disability (KNPD), a government organisation dedicated to improving the quality of life of disabled persons, has a useful website with numerous contact details and links. They are also able to provide practical information on other organisations which can assist you while you are in Malta.National Commission Persons with Disability(Kummissjoni Nazzjonali Persuni b'Diżabilita)Ċentru Ħidma SoċjaliSta. Venera HMR 18, MALTATel: +356 21487789Text Telephone: +356 21446536;Fax: +356 21484609Email: helpdesk@knpd.org Website: www.knpd.orgAirportIf you require any assistance at the airport, please notify your airline before you fly. They will notify Malta International Airport (MIA) directly. The MIA can provide assistance both airside and landside.FacilitiesFor information about the facilities provided by a selection of local hotels, transport companies and other service providers, click here. This information is still being compiled. Check for updates regularly.BeachesBeach Trotters for wheelchair users can be found at Għadira, Golden Bay and St. George's Bay. Contact the beach supervisor on site at the respective beach (mid-June - mid-September, daily from 10.00 - 18.00 hrs).Toilets for Disabled Persons are available to the public, free of charge, at the following locations:St George's Bay:o At Paranga Restaurant (accessible by ramps from the promenade) during beach operations; ando Across the road from the beach (parallel with Villa Rosa Wall) mobile units to complement are available 24/7.Golden Bay:o At the bottom of the Parking Area.
